Why does your rover 200 cut out?

Pinpoint the conditions under which the engine stalls. This will indicate a fuel or air or an electrical problem. There may be dirt in the petrol tank or fuel lines. A can of carburettor cleaning spray will cost around £10. Open the bonnet, remove the air filter tube from the carburettor opening, start the car and return to the engine. Directly behind the carb is the lever that when pshed down, revs the engine. Whilst revving the engine spray the cleaner directly into the carburettor, after a few sprays replace the air filter tube to the carb and let the car run for a few mins whilst occasionally revving the engine. Over richness of the fuel mixture can be caused by a jammed, seized or broken auto-choke. A carbutrretor float level could be too high due to a stuck needle valve or damaged float. Electrical problems in spring/autumn (fall) are often associated with damp or water ingress. Engines are more difficult to start and this can highlight weak plugs/leads/coils/distributor/battery and and bad earthing. Take the opportunity on a damp day, with the engine running and in low light conditions, to open the bonnet and check for sparks or a blue haze around the leads, coil and distributor. A good spray of WD40 will disperse the dampness. Check the air filter. Crankcases vent into the air intake and can over oil the air filter causing it to clog. There are some more sinister reasons but exhaust all the common checks first. Invest in a Haynes or Clymer manual for the car. The fault diagnosis sections are very good.
